The Los Angeles Chapter of the Public Relations Society of America is comprised of more than 575 public relations professionals representing many LA-area corporations, public relations agencies, independent practitioners, educational institutions and nonprofit organizations.

Our diverse membership benefits from PRSA-LA's educational and networking opportunities, as well as  services such as job listings, referral programs, internship opportunities, chapter meetings and other resources.

Chapter Milestones

2011
PRSA-LA welcomes Mindy Gail as its new Executive Director.

2010
PRSA-LA presents Barbara Shore with its first-ever Lifetime Achievement Award for her 40 years of service to the Chapter as Executive Director.

2008
PRSA-LA celebrates its 60th anniversary with the largest gathering of past presidents in the chapter's history. More than 20 past presidents chronicle their recollections about the history of the chapter.

2004
PRSA-LA Board Member Dawn Wilcox, APR stages the first Quality Time with PR Minds event and creates a model program for assisting nonprofits that is emulated by other PRSA chapters.

2003
PRSA-LA holds its first IPG (Independent Practitioners Group) Meeting.

1990
PRSA-LA and the Annenberg School for Communication hold the first Kenneth Owler Smith (KOS) Symposium named after the beloved USC professor.

1989
PRSA-LA awards the first Don Perkins Grant to fund PR services for worthy nonprofit organizations.

1988
PRSA-LA members Eric Stoltz and Tom Trevett form PRSA's first Young Professionals (YP) section.

1985
PRSA-LA awards the first Joseph Roos Award to recognize PR professionals who have demonstrated extraordinary community service.

1970
PRSA-LA Executive Director Barbara Shore is hired to run the chapter's day-to-day operations - a position she held until December 2010.

1965
PRSA-LA elects its first woman president, Pat Penney.

1964
PRSA-LA holds the first annual PRism Awards competition and banquet.

1955
PRSA-LA hosts the national PRSA Annual Conference. More than 1,100 PR pros attend at the Ambassador Hotel.

1948
PRSA-LA incorporated as one of PRSA's first five founding chapters. Bob Roberts elected first chapter president.

PRSA National Task Force Urges Approval of National Dues Increase 

 

A Word From Marisa Valbona, APR, Fellow PRSA, Western District Director 

 

If you've been following the news from PRSA, you know that 2010 was a challenging year financially for the Society. While PRSA realized a modest net surplus from operations, we anticipate an even smaller net surplus this year; basically, around the "break-even" point. This will inhibit investments in new products, services and member benefits, and virtually eliminate PRSA's ability to cover any unanticipated expenses or losses on PRSA's product and service offerings.

As a result, a Task Force engaged by the Board of Directors to evaluate the Society's financial condition has recommended to the Board that PRSA increase the cost of its member dues by up to $50. On that basis, the Board voted to introduce a motion at this year's Leadership Assembly to increase the cost of dues by $30.

The Task Force's rationale in making its recommendation was simple and straightforward:

  • PRSA has not increased the cost of its membership dues in 10 years, even though the cost of doing business has risen over that time.

  • Membership dues, which account for approximately 50 percent of PRSA's revenue, have remained steady, but other revenue streams, such as professional development and Jobcenter, have declined.

  • Over that same 10-year span, PRSA has increased the scope and number of benefits it delivers, and member satisfaction is high.

  • PRSA also has been diligent about finding new ways to diversify its non-member revenue sources, and already has cut $1.5 million in operating expenses from its budget.

  • An increase in the cost of membership is now vital to our continued reinvestment in the Society.

A blog post from PRSA National Treasurer Phillip Tate, APR, explains in greater depth why the increase is necessary; details the cost-control and revenue generation steps that were taken in an attempt to avoid an increase; and previews the type of Member benefits that the dues increase is intended to provide for you and for all PRSA members.

For more than 20 years, PRSA-LA has awarded the Don Perkins Community Service Grant to a qualifying Southern California non-profit organization with a demonstrated need for public relations support to advance its mission. This community service fund was created by an endowment from the late Don Perkins, a long-time Los Angeles public relations practitioner and journalist.

 

Applying for a Don Perkins grant is simple. Applicants are judged on their understanding of public relations and ability to articulate PR strategies to advance their missions.  As PRSA-LA members, you play a critical role in helping local nonprofits access this incredible opportunity. 

 

The endowment requires that either a PRSA-LA member in good standing, or a counseling firm or agency that has at least one PRSA member on staff, assist in managing the non-profit's public relations program made possible by the grant.

 

Non-profit organizations providing services or programs (churches and religious institutions excepted) located throughout PRSA-LA's chapter area are welcome to apply. This includes any organization registered as a 501(c)3 in the State of California that resides in these areas: Los Angeles County, Santa Barbara County, Ventura County and Kern County.

Luxe Hotels Selects Pollack PR Marketing Group to Serve as Agency of Record

Stefan Pollack
Stefan Pollack
Luxe Hotels
, the style-rich hotel group headquartered in California, recently selected The Pollack PR Marketing Group (PPMG) to serve as its agency of record following a competitive review.  PPMG will coordinate media relations, website content and creation, community relations, social media strategy, and investor and travel trade conference support on behalf of the globally recognized brand.
